Transaction 57980e735a13b4ad1475531802f42b459f0d142d651394b00d81505de5a96e31
1 Input
1 Output
-
57980e735a13b4ad1475531802f42b459f0d142d651394b00d81505de5a96e31:0
- value
- 95205430
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b55b734c01d2c6920e3e9a3d4281e4cd984efff OP_EQUAL
- address
- 3QbxDKZefrgZ2cHg3gj49Jf4tE6vAx2Dx3